Truck brake pads are engineered to withstand extreme heat, friction, and wear, making their material composition and durability paramount. Low-quality pads may seem cost-effective initially but often fail prematurely, leading to safety hazards, expensive repairs, and downtime. Premium brake pads, however, balance noise reduction, heat resistance, and consistent braking performance, ensuring optimal safety and longevity for your truck.
Key considerations when evaluating brake pads include:
Heat Dissipation: Heavy-duty braking generates significant heat, which can warp rotors or degrade materials.
Noise Reduction: Quieter operation improves driver comfort and reduces workplace distractions.
Dust Production: Excessive brake dust can accumulate on wheels, requiring more frequent cleaning.
Compliance Standards: Look for certifications like DOT (Department of Transportation) or SAE (Society of Automotive Engineers) to meet safety regulations.

Brands: Brembo, Bosch, Wagner
Ceramic pads are renowned for their superior heat resistance and minimal dust generation, making them ideal for long-haul truckers and high-mileage applications. Their low noise output ensures a quieter ride, while their longevity reduces replacement frequency. However, they tend to have a higher upfront cost compared to other materials.
Best For: Drivers prioritizing durability and low maintenance.
Brands: Raybestos, Centric, AC Delco
Semi-metallic pads combine metal fibers with organic materials, offering exceptional stopping power for heavy loads and towing. They perform well in extreme temperatures and are cost-effective for most fleets. However, they may wear down rotors faster than ceramic options.
Best For: High-torque applications and drivers seeking a balance between performance and affordability.
Brands: Bendix, Delco
Organic pads, made from natural materials like rubber and resin, are budget-friendly and produce minimal noise. They are suitable for light-duty trucks or occasional use. However, they wear out quickly under heavy loads and generate more dust.
Best For: Small fleets or drivers with budget constraints.

Selecting the optimal brake pads requires careful consideration of your truck’s specifications and operational demands:
Match Material to Load Capacity: Heavy-duty loads demand semi-metallic or sintered pads, while light-duty tasks suit organic or ceramic options.
Consider Driving Conditions: Frequent city stops favor hybrid pads, whereas mountainous routes require high-heat solutions like sintered metals.
Check Compliance Standards: Ensure pads meet DOT or SAE certifications to avoid legal issues.
Evaluate Cost vs. Longevity: While premium pads cost more upfront, their extended lifespan often justifies the investment.
Even the highest-quality brake pads require proper installation and upkeep to perform reliably:
Professional Installation: Improper fitting can lead to uneven wear or reduced braking efficiency. Always hire certified technicians.
Regular Inspections: Check pads for signs of cracking, glazing, or thickness loss during routine maintenance. Replace them if they measure less than 3mm.
Bedding-In Process: Follow manufacturer guidelines to ensure optimal contact between pads and rotors. This step is critical for maximizing performance.
Monitor Rotor Health: Warped or grooved rotors can compromise braking. Rotate or replace rotors as needed.
